The bankruptcy process typically involves filing a petition, submitting necessary documents, and attending court. Your attorney will guide you through each step and explain what is required.
The duration varies based on the type of bankruptcy and individual circumstances, but most cases take a few months to resolve.
You can consider several types of bankruptcy, including Chapter 7, which involves liquidating non-exempt assets, and Chapter 13, which allows you to reorganize your debt.
